This new role will offer the right person the opportunity to shape the communications and brand voice of City of Portsmouth College - ultimately increasing recruitment, celebrating our amazing students and transforming lives. Key Responsibilities: Generate creative ideas, plan and produce creative content and concepts that grow business, meet objectives and win awards. To develop and deliver a digital content strategy to span web, social, email and paid-for advertising to key external audiences. Responsible for overseeing all digital content new and existing in order to improve search rankings, website bounce, exit rates and to increase website conversions to applications. Create and produce high-performing paid-for digital content that is hosted across various digital adverting platforms including Google search, YouTube, Meta platforms, audio streaming and more. Management of cross-campus PR and related internal and external PR events to drive recruitment, awareness, and gain outstanding media coverage. Build and maintain relationships with key media across Portsmouth and beyond. To manage crisis PR and coordinate college communications with confidence and professionalism. Be an expert in digital analytics to record and evaluate PR and/or digital campaign success. Continuously implement changes to improve results. Deliver stand out, on brand copy tailored to specific audiences with a high stand of accuracy and attention to detail. To proofread, edit and develop content produced by colleagues. Support and prepare award nomination documentation for both students and staff.
